3.1. Clear CMOS Jumper

The VIA EPIA-P910 comes with a Clear CMOS jumper The onboard CMOS RAM stores system
configuration data and has an onboard battery power supply. To reset the CMOS settings, set the jumper
on pins 2 and 3 while the system is off, then return the jumper to pins 1 and 2 afterwards. Setting the
jumper while the system is on will damage the board. The default setting is "Short" pins 1 and 2.

Figure 19: Clear CMOS jumper diagram

Table 17: Clear CMOS jumper settings

Note:
Except when clearing the RTC RAM, never remove the cap from the Clear_CMOS jumper default position.
Removing the cap will cause system boot failure. Avoid clearing the CMOS while the system is on; it will
damage the board.
